How to move mail to primary in gmail

To move an email to the "Primary" label in Gmail, you can follow these steps:

Method 1: Using the Gmail Web Interface

  1. Log in to your Gmail account on the web.
  2. Open the email you want to move to the "Primary" label.
  3. Click on the three vertical dots at the top right corner of the email.
  4. Select "Move to" from the dropdown menu.
  5. Choose "Primary" from the list of labels.
  6. Click "Move" to move the email to the "Primary" label.

Method 2: Using the Gmail Mobile App

  1. Open the Gmail app on your mobile device.
  2. Open the email you want to move to the "Primary" label.
  3. Tap the three vertical dots at the top right corner of the email.
  4. Tap "Move to" from the dropdown menu.
  5. Choose "Primary" from the list of labels.
  6. Tap "Move" to move the email to the "Primary" label.
